How long is Mirror Lake frozen for?
The duration of ice cover has gone down in the last few years. The longer the ice cover is, the quicker it is to thaw. The entire record has a mean duration of 140 days. There has been a mean duration of 123 days since 2000.

What is the thickest ice ever recorded on a lake?
It is an introduction to the topic. One of the largest lakes in the McMurdo Dry Valley region is Lake Vida, which is a closed basin endorheic lake. The longest non-glacial ice on the planet is at least 21 metres deep on the lake’s permanent surface ice.

Is there life in Lake Vostok?
We don’t know what it is, but there is something in Lake Vostok that we don’t know what to think of. Water samples from the lake contain a bacterium that doesn’t seem to belong to any known groups, but it’s not certain if it’s a new form of life or not.
